'Stay indoors from 9am till 2pm to dodge pollen peaks'

HAY fever sufferers have been urged to stay indoors for five hours each day over the Easter weekend to avoid the scourge of runny noses, watery eyes and sneezing fits.
With Holy Week being so late this year pollen levels are surging.
And they are at their highest in the late morning and early afternoon, with maximum intensity at around midday.
Allan Green, an expert at Weldricks Pharmacy, advised sufferers to avoid outdoor activities this holiday period between 9am and 2pm.
